Quick Verdict

Butcher's Naturals Slow Roasted Salmon Jerky Dog Treats are generally well-received for their quality and health benefits. However, some dogs found the treats hard to chew, and there are concerns about the high calorie count and smell.

Common Questions

Is this product suitable for dogs with allergies?

Yes, these treats are a good option for dogs with allergies to chicken and beef.

Can I break the treats into smaller pieces?

Yes, many users break the treats into smaller pieces for training purposes.

Is this product available in local stores?

No, these treats are only available through online retailers like Chewy.

Can I use these treats for training?

Yes, many users find these treats to be a high-value reward for training.

What is the calorie count of these treats?

The calorie count is high, which may not be suitable for all dogs.

Are these treats easy to chew?

Most dogs find them easy to chew, but some users reported that the treats were too hard for their dogs, especially those with dental issues.
